1. Core Skills: A Diverse Arsenal

A Technical Architect must possess a vast array of skills, which can be broadly categorised into three primary areas:

  • Technical Expertise: Proficiency in programming languages such as Java, Python, or C#, alongside familiarity with cloud platforms like AWS or Azure, is essential. This technical foundation allows architects to not only design systems but also to communicate effectively with development teams, ensuring that the vision is realised.

  • Architectural Design: Understanding various architectural patterns—such as microservices, serverless architectures, and event-driven systems—is crucial. A successful architect must be adept at selecting the right architecture for the problem at hand, balancing performance, scalability, and maintainability.

  • Soft Skills and Leadership: Equally important are the soft skills. The ability to communicate complex ideas succinctly to non-technical stakeholders can often make the difference between successful project delivery and failure. Leadership qualities are paramount, as architects frequently guide cross-functional teams through intricate technical challenges.

2. Responsibilities: Beyond the Blueprint

The responsibilities of a Technical Architect go beyond mere design. They serve as the bridge between business needs and technical solutions, ensuring alignment between the two realms. Key responsibilities include:

  • Stakeholder Engagement: Architects must engage with various stakeholders to gather requirements, understand business goals, and translate these into actionable technical strategies. This engagement is not merely a tick-box exercise; it requires active listening and the ability to foresee potential roadblocks.

  • Quality Assurance: They are responsible for establishing and enforcing best practices in coding and design, ensuring that the final product meets the highest standards. This includes conducting code reviews and setting up testing frameworks to mitigate risks.

  • Continuous Learning and Adaptation: Technology is in a constant state of flux. A successful Technical Architect embraces change, staying abreast of emerging technologies and methodologies. This commitment to lifelong learning not only enhances their skill set but also positions them as thought leaders within their organisations.

3. The High Demand and Visa Sponsorship Opportunities

With the rapid digitalisation of businesses across sectors, the demand for Technical Architects is surging. According to a recent report by the Tech Nation, the UK’s tech sector is expected to grow by 6% annually, necessitating a workforce equipped with cutting-edge skills. Consequently, many companies are willing to sponsor visas for foreign talent, recognising the invaluable contributions these professionals can make.
